Latest Patents

One of Girolami's latest patents is focused on the area selective chemical vapor deposition (CVD) of metallic films using precursor gases and inhibitors. This innovative method allows for the selective formation of a layer on a substrate, specifically targeting a first region while avoiding a second region with a different composition. The process utilizes an inhibitor agent that reduces the average acidity of the first region, enhancing the precision of the deposition. Another notable patent involves metal complexes for depositing films and methods of making and using these complexes. This patent outlines catalytic hydrosilylation methods that employ metal-ligand complexes as catalysts, showcasing Girolami's expertise in developing efficient chemical processes.
